Texas Hold’em Cash Games
Texas Hold’em remains the foundation of every serious poker ecosystem. Cash games allow players to buy in for real money, sit down at a table, and leave at any time with their current stack. Stakes range from micro-limits for beginners to high-limit tables for experienced grinders. The best real money poker app platforms ensure steady liquidity, quick seat availability, and multiple stake levels so players can move up gradually or jump straight into bigger action.
Multi-Table Tournaments (MTTs)
MTTs attract players chasing large prize pools and structured blind increases. These tournaments often feature guaranteed payouts, re-entry options, and late registration periods. Platforms like ACR Poker host major series events with life-changing prize pools. For players who enjoy deep runs and strategic endurance play, tournaments are among the most exciting formats in the best online poker apps ecosystem.
Sit and Go Tournaments
Sit-and-Go tournaments start as soon as the required number of players register, making them ideal for shorter sessions. They can be single- or multi-table and typically conclude within 1 to 2 hours. This format appeals to players who want tournament-style action without committing to lengthy MTT schedules. Sit and Go formats are widely available across online poker apps real money players prefer for flexible scheduling.
Progressive Knockout (PKO) Events
PKO tournaments add an extra layer of strategy by awarding cash bounties for eliminating opponents. Each knockout increases the bounty on your own head, creating escalating incentives throughout the event. This format blends tournament strategy with aggressive play styles and dynamic bankroll swings. Many modern poker apps highlight PKO events because they attract both recreational players and bounty hunters looking for quick returns.
Fast Fold or Zoom Poker
Fast-fold poker formats, often called Zoom or Rush poker, instantly move players to a new table after folding. This dramatically increases hands per hour and keeps the action constant. It is particularly attractive to high-volume grinders who rely on statistical edges over time. The best real money poker app platforms optimize this format with smooth software transitions and stable mobile performance.
Mystery Bounty Tournaments
Mystery bounty formats introduce random prize rewards for knockouts once the event reaches a certain stage. Instead of fixed bounty amounts, players draw for surprise payouts, sometimes landing substantial cash prizes. This adds excitement and unpredictability to standard tournament play. Many modern poker networks include mystery bounties in flagship series to increase engagement and prize pool appeal.
Satellite Tournaments
Satellites allow players to win entry tickets into higher buy-in events for a fraction of the cost. Instead of chasing a direct cash payout, players compete for tournament seats. This structure enables low-stakes players to access prestigious events without risking large upfront amounts. Satellites are essential for tournament ecosystems and often serve as entry pathways into major series.

Is It Legal to Use the Best Real Money Poker App in the US?
The legality of using the best real money poker app in the United States depends on both federal and state-level regulations. At the federal level, the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act of 2006 (UIGEA) restricts certain banking transactions tied to unlawful online gambling but does not criminalize individual players for participating. You can reference the official UIGEA text through the U.S. Department of the Treasury and review broader regulatory insights from the American Gaming Association for industry context.
Online poker is fully regulated in a limited number of states, while in others it operates in gray areas where offshore platforms continue to serve American players. Because enforcement has historically focused on operators rather than individuals, many US players choose established offshore poker sites that offer international liquidity, crypto banking, and strong security standards.
Before registering, players should always review their state laws and choose platforms with transparent policies, secure payment processing, and a reliable withdrawal history.
